Default [WIP] Trevally Tutorials (for TDWs UI)

I have started writting tutorials for using TDWs UI mod.
NewUIs_TDC_6_4_0_ByTheDarkWraith or later is required.

Latest tutorial: Four Bearings.

Basic Tutorials v0.4

There are only two in the basic tutorials at the moment, but I intend to add more soon.

Basic Sub Maneuvering -
This one includes and continues the Depth Control tutorial already within the UI. It also covers speed and steering.

Activate Stations -
This one is a guide to your boats stations.

I will add a more in depth guide to each station soon.



Fast 90 TDC v0.5
This includes tutorials in a pre-set mission and show you how to carry out 90 deg attacks using manual TDC.
This method is a good first step to manual TDC. (more info to follow)

Manual TDC 01 90deg -
This will take you through a step by step easy method for finding speed and target heading. With this information we can set up a fast 90deg attack and place each torp where we want it to hit.

Manual TDC 02 90deg Salvo -
As with the tutorial above, this helps you set a fast 90 attack. This time we set a salvo of torps and use the information we learned about gyroangles in a different way.


Range AOB Practice v0.2 (NewUIs_TDC_5_9_0_ByTheDarkWraith or later is required.)
This tutorial provides you the opportunity to practice finding range and AOB.

Use the stadimeter to find the range of various targets. Try methods to set the corrct AOB. A TDC checker will test you are getting each one correct. See great pic demo by Joegrundman Link
This is a good next step if you started using manual TDC with the fast90 tutorial.


TDC Checker
From the Range AOB Prictice tutorial.

This will check your AOB and Range TDC input against the target you are locked onto.
Run from "Automation" button and select -Tutorials - Sub - TDC Checker




RAOBF
Practice using this tool within a tutorial

This tutorial will take you through finding a target solution from using visual information and the RAOBF disc.
I would advice you to use "Manos Scopes" when using the RAOBF disc. If you are using one of the others - only count horizontal clicks on one side of the scale.

UPDATE NOTE: for the mast height measurment,it is not needed to put the scope's horizontal line on waterline . it is ok just to count how many marks the ship's mast is 'covering' on vertical scale





Credit and thanks (RAOBF):-

TDW for the tutorial commands and his UI/Mega mod
Makman for his Manos scopes and advice.
ToniloCoyote for his advice and correct ship sizes.
Pisces & joegrundman for teaching me how this works





Installing - Place folder in you MODS folder. Using JSGME un-install any previous versions first, then install (must be after "NewUIs_TDC_x_x_x_ByTheDarkWraith"). You will get an overwrite warning (for 3 folders in TDW UI), this is ok.
